On 23 August 2007 Fox News reported “Missouri Woman Admits Making False Rape Claim Against Convicted Man to Cover Extramarital Affair”

SPRINGFIELD, Mo. Prosecutors say a woman whose rape claim in 1998 led to the conviction of a 54-year-old Springfield man has admitted she lied to cover up an extramarital affair. Greene County prosecutor Darrell Moore called the case outrageous and appeared at a news conference Thursday with the wrongly convicted man to say he was sorry. Armand Villasana was already exonerated in 2000, when his conviction was overturned based on DNA tests. Since then, DNA evidence from the scene matched up with another man and the resulting investigation prompted the woman this month to tell prosecutors she had made up the story. Moore said he cannot prosecute the woman for perjury because the statute of limitations has expired.
